Lalonde Out, McLellan New Wings Coach: A New Era in Detroit
The Detroit Red Wings have officially entered a new chapter. After a season of rebuilding and fluctuating performance, the organization has made a significant coaching change. Derek Lalonde is out, and Spencer McLellan is in. This bold move sends ripples throughout the NHL and sparks intense speculation about the future direction of the Wings.
Why the Change? Analyzing Lalonde's Tenure
Derek Lalonde's time in Detroit was marked by a mix of successes and shortcomings. While he instilled a more structured system and fostered some promising young talent, the team ultimately fell short of expectations. The decision to part ways wasn't a knee-jerk reaction; rather, it was a calculated move by management aiming for a fresh perspective and a potentially faster trajectory towards playoff contention.
Key Factors Contributing to the Coaching Change:
- Lack of Consistent Playoff Push: Despite showing flashes of brilliance, the Red Wings failed to establish themselves as a consistent playoff threat under Lalonde.
- Offensive Struggles: Scoring goals remained a persistent challenge throughout the season. The team's offensive production frequently fell below expectations, hindering their ability to compete with top teams.
- Strategic Adjustments: While Lalonde implemented a new system, the team sometimes struggled to adapt to different opponents and in-game situations, highlighting a need for strategic flexibility.
McLellan: A Veteran Voice for a Young Team
Spencer McLellan brings a wealth of experience to the Red Wings bench. His coaching career spans several teams and various levels of hockey, giving him a deep understanding of the game's complexities. This experience, coupled with his reputation for developing young players, makes him a potentially ideal fit for a Red Wings team still in a rebuilding phase.
McLellan's Strengths and Potential Impact:
- Player Development: McLellan has a proven track record of nurturing young talent and helping players reach their full potential. This is crucial for the Red Wings, who possess a promising young core.
- Disciplined Systems: He's known for implementing structured systems and demanding high levels of discipline from his players. This focus on fundamentals could be exactly what the Wings need to elevate their overall performance.
- Veteran Leadership: His experience in high-pressure situations will provide valuable guidance for a team striving for playoff contention.
What to Expect From the McLellan Era
The appointment of Spencer McLellan marks a significant shift in the Red Wings' approach. Expect a renewed emphasis on structured play, player development, and a stronger focus on defensive responsibility. This doesn't automatically guarantee an immediate playoff berth, but it suggests a more strategic and long-term approach to building a winning team.
Key Areas of Focus Under McLellan:
- Youth Development: McLellan will likely prioritize the development of young players like Lucas Raymond, Moritz Seider, and Dylan Larkin, empowering them to take on even greater roles within the team.
- Defensive Stability: Improving the team's defensive structure will be paramount. This will involve not only tactical adjustments but also a focus on player positioning and commitment to defensive responsibilities.
- Offensive Creativity: While discipline is important, McLellan will also likely encourage more offensive creativity and risk-taking, aiming to unlock the potential of the team's skilled forwards.
Conclusion: A New Hope for Detroit?
The change from Lalonde to McLellan signals a new direction for the Detroit Red Wings. While there's no guarantee of immediate success, the move reflects a calculated strategy focused on sustainable growth and long-term competitiveness. McLellan's experience, coupled with the existing young talent within the organization, provides a strong foundation for building a successful future. The coming season will be crucial in determining whether this coaching change truly marks a turning point for the Red Wings. Only time will tell if McLellan can lead Detroit back to playoff contention and reignite the passion of the city's loyal fanbase.
